Ah. That's a standard 72Mhz radio. Depending on how much interference there is, you should get at least half a mile.
Chris D, usually people stick the antenna wire under or over the belly, in this case if you stretch and stick it over one of the wings , you might better range. over or under the belly and flying away/in will offers lowest possible antenna on the receiver profile IMHO. 72 Mhz rx antenna wire is long enough for some airframes for Z bend, just make sure you don't strain them or fold back on it self. I am not sure if you have fail safe in your Tx which might give some peace of mind. In any case , like Chris A said , you should get around 1/2 to 2 K.M depending on quality of
1. Antenna orientation ( both Tx and Rx), don't point Tx antenna( like torch) towards the model while it is flying away, say your model is flying away towards north , then you /your antenna should face east.
2. quality of battery in Tx and Rx
3. ambient Rf noise in your area.
